Description
The Titchwell War Memorial is a rectangular structure made of grey granite, erected around 1920 to honor those who fell in the First World War. It features a Celtic wheel cross with interlace carving on its front (south) elevation, which stands on a tapered granite plinth and base, set upon a concrete platform. The front (south) elevation of the plinth is inscribed with the words: ‘IN MEMORY OF TITCHWELL MEN / WHO FELL IN THE GREAT WAR / (6 NAMES) / GREATER LOVE HATH NO MAN THAN THIS / THAT A MAN LAY DOWN HIS LIFE FOR HIS FRIENDS’. Surrounding the memorial is a low twisted rail, supported by wrought-iron bars at each corner. The memorial is prominently located in the churchyard of the Church of St Mary, which is a Grade I listed building, to the east of the path from Church Lane.
